New Delhi. The Bihar government has taken another important step to strengthen self -employment and entrepreneurship in the state. The first installment amount was distributed to the selected beneficiaries for the financial year 2024-25 under the Bihar Small Entrepreneur Scheme run by the Department of Industries, during a special ceremony held at the Convention Building, Patna on Tuesday. One day orientation workshop was also organized during the program, which gave comprehensive information about the scheme.

What is Bihar Small Entrepreneur Scheme?
Start in 2024. To encourage self -employment purpose. According to this
Permanent residents in the age group of 18 to 50 are eligible.
Those whose monthly family income is less than ₹ 6,000 or annual ₹ 72,000 can apply.
The beneficiaries have to select one of the 61 predetermined projects.
Selected applicants are given financial assistance of up to ₹ 2 lakh in three installments for the introduction of business.
More than 2.32 lakh applications in 2024-25, selection of 59,901
A total of 2,32,900 applications were received in this financial year through the entrepreneur portal, out of which 59,901 applicants were formally selected by the computerized randomization process. These include 9,901 vacant seats in the previous year.
Additionally, 11,980 applicants are placed in the waiting list, which will be selected when needed.
Training and assistance: beneficiaries are getting complete preparation
The selected beneficiaries are being given a 3 -day special training by the Upendra Maharathi Crafts Research Institute. The objective of this training is to give the beneficiaries required skills, financial management and information related to the market.
The first installment of ₹ 50,000 was distributed to the 20,106 beneficiaries who have completed training in this ceremony, the total amount was ₹ 100.53 crore. The special thing is that 7,039 women were involved in these, who are taking important steps towards self -reliance through this scheme.
